Tanzania Capacity and Communications Project (TCCP)

The goal of this solicitation and the resulting cooperative agreement is to increase the adoption of safer behaviors by Tanzanian adults and high-risk populations (adults and youth) to prevent or manage HIV infection, support the up-take of family planning to reduce unmet need, address maternal, newborn,


and child health issues, and address other health issues.

In support of this goal, the Tanzania Communications and Capacity Project (TCCP) has the following objectives:
1. Execute evidence-based, coordinated behavior change communications initiatives at scale 2. Reinforce systems for coordinating and delivering behavior change communications 2. 1. Social and behavior change communications effectively coordinated at the national, regional, and district levels 2. 2. Social and behavior change communications skills measurably transferred to Tanzanian institutions and organizations
